The mV Perc Irradiance Sensors manufactured by VSIAS under the brand name Visionsen are specifically designed for high-accuracy solar radiation measurements at lower costs than thermopile pyranometers for outdoor monitoring of solar power plants. The mV Perc Irradiance Sensor is a measuring device used to measure the intensity and wavelength of sunlight. The irradiance sensor uses photovoltaic (PV) cells to determine solar radiation. The irradiance sensors measure the response of photovoltaic cells to sunlight and calculate the amount and intensity of sunlight based on this response. The mV Perc Irradiance Sensors are widely used in many industrial applications such as solar power plants, agriculture and greenhouse farming etc.
Specific Features | |
Measuring Range | 0 – 1600 W/m² |
Operating Temperature Range | –35…80°C |
Resolution | 0.1 W/m² |
Uncertainty | ≤2% |
Tilt-Azimuth Angle | 175° |
Response Time | ≤2% |
Slip | <0.25%/year |
Electrical and Mechanical Properties | |
Working Voltage | 9-28VDC |
Power Consumption | 25mA@24VDC |
Communication Protocol and Connection Type | mV |
Cell Technology | Monocrystalline PERC Cell |
Glass | Front Sheet or Solar Glass |
Cell Temperature Measurement Range | –40…+100°C (PT1000 Class 1/10 DINB) |
Dimensions | 120 x 58 x Ø86 mm |
Protective Case | Aluminum |
Protection Class | IP65 |
Connector and Cable Connection Features | |
Cable Length | 3 m |
Connector Type | M8 |
Protection Class | IP69K |
White | Power + |
Black | Power – |
Blue | Data + |
Brown | Data – |
Standards & Tests & Calibration | |
Harmonized Standards | IEC 61724-1:2021 and IEC 60904 |
Calibration | Class AAA class solar simulator and calibrated according to IEC 60904-2 and IEC 60904-4 standards under natural sunlight. |
Cell Endurance Test | Tested and reported by the cell manufacturer by applying reverse current. |
